Help us congratulate Colton 🥳 Colton focused on the Poultry and Small Engines projects during his time in 4-H, in addition to providing leadership for his club, Hilltop Livestock. Colton shares that 4-H has been a great way to get involved in the community and he's had a lot of fun showing his various projects. Following graduation, Colton is joining the Navy! Congratulations Colton, we can't wait to see what your future holds!

It's time to celebrate our graduating 4-H'ers! 🥳Frankie has raised Chickens, Turkeys, Dairy Goats, and Sheep during her 4-H tenure. She is headed to the University of Washington to study Elementary Education. Frankie loved her 14 years in 4-H! Her favorite part of participating in 4-H was working with the younger kids in her club, caring for her animals, and the friendships she made throughout the years. Congrats Frankie, we're so proud of you!
